Now you may not be of a mind to believe me- so I quote another American historian here in the first instance; “In the fall of 1945 Japan defeated…in the meantime a revolutionary movement had grown there, determined to end colonial control and to control and to achieve a new life for the peasants of Indochina. Led by Ho Chi Min the revolutionaries fought against the Japanese and when they were gone held a special celebration in Hanoi in late 1945, with a million people in the streets and issued the Declaration of Independence. It borrowed from the Declaration of the rights of man and citizen in the French Revolution and from the American Declaration and began ‘All men created equal. They are endowed by their creator with certain inalienable rights among these Life Liberty and the pursuit of happiness’….the Vietnamese listed their complaints against French rule …Between Oct 1945 and Feb 1946 Ho Chi min wrote eight letters to President Truman reminding him of the self determination promises of the Atlantic charter and in one of the letters sent to both the UN and Truman said ‘Two million Vietnamese died of starvation during winter of 1944 and spring 1945 because of the policy of French who seized and stored until it rotted all available rice…three fourths of cultivated land was flooded summer of 1945 which was followed by severe drought of normal harvest five sixths was lost’ p469-470 People’s history of USA.
